Salve ragazzi il problema e' il seguente mi servirebbe uno script php che mi cancelli all'interno di una tabella mysql tutti i valori uguali di un campo chiamato ids
c'e' nessuno che sa' come si scrive?
Grazie
Salve ragazzi il problema e' il seguente mi servirebbe uno script php che mi cancelli all'interno di una tabella mysql tutti i valori uguali di un campo chiamato ids
c'e' nessuno che sa' come si scrive?
Grazie
Spiegati meglio. Per ogni ids per il quale esiste più di una occorrenza cosa devi fare? Lasciarne solo uno, cancellarli tutti?
Devi rimuovere solo il valore da quel campo o cancellare i record corrispondenti?
giusto sono stato poco lucido nel spiegare dunque il campo che non deve avere doppioni si chiama ids se all'interno del campo esistono dei valori uguali es:
ids
1
1
2
3
4
5
5
devo eliminare tutte e quattro le righe complete (non solo il campo)cioe i doppioni vanno eliminati tutti e due
Grazie per l'attenzione ciao
Visto che si tratta di una cancellazione di record prendi le dovute precauzioni. Magari testala prima su una copia della tabella. Non si sa mai.codice:delete from tabella where ids in (select * from ( select ids from tabella group by ids having count(ids) > 1 ) as tab)![]()
grazie nicola75ss sei molto gentile la provo al piu' presto e ti dico
Ciao
perfettamente funzionante grazie nicola75ss